According to the NA website us Brian 'BananaSlamJamma' Canavan mentioned on stream that us Champions of Summer's Rift* has made a roster change which led to them being disqualified from the TI North American qualifier. Luckily for them this year TI has also an open qualifiers in each region. Summer's Rift were allowed to compete in them as long as no players are part of rosters invited to the main qualifiers.

It appears that ca ^^DragonFist^^ has replaced ca James 'miraclechipmunk' Poguireitchik. With that us Braxton 'Brax' Paulson will be moving to the offlane and the new addtion to the squad will be playing the mid lane. Is the risk of going through the open qualifiers worth this gamble?

We can find out today! The new roster of Summer's Rift will take on world Mousesports* '14-15 today to fight for the first American spot at joinDOTA MLG Pro League Season 2 LAN finals! Both teams are considered by many the 2nd and 3rd best team in North America, just behind us Evil Geniuses who are invited to the event directly.

Two Swedish teams had a chance to qualify from Europe to the joinDOTA MLG Pro League Season 2 LAN finals few days ago. However, only se Alliance made it. They took outworld The Balkan Bears* who have been struggling with their roster recently. se Ninjas in Pyjamas* on the other hand, were unable to overcome ru Virtus.Pro*.
